DURHAM--LaKeesha Walrond, Assistant Principal of Neal Middle School, has been appointed Principal of Lakewood Elementary Lab School. She will replace Susan Wynn, who will leave after the end of the current school year to teach at the university level.
Walrond has been assistant principal at Neal since April 2002, where she was responsible for curriculum development. Prior to her service there, she was a Coordinator of Programs for Exceptional Children for Durham Public Schools for three years and Assistant Principal of Eastway Elementary School for one year. She was a Resource Teacher at Club Boulevard and the former Holloway Street Elementary Schools in the mid-1990s.
"Working with young people in a leadership capacity is a role that I embrace wholeheartedly," said Walrond. "I very much look forward to working with the Lakewood teachers, students, parents and community toward continuing the many successes they have initiated over the last several years."
Walrond is a candidate for a Doctoral degree in education from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, from where she already holds two Master's degrees--one in school administration, the other in special education. She received her Bachelor’s degree in psychology and early childhood development from Spelman College in Atlanta.
"LaKeesha Walrond has quickly proven her exceptional leadership abilities in the instructional setting at the elementary level," said Superintendent Ann T. Denlinger. "The Lakewood staff, students, parents and community supporters will find her to be an excellent fit as they move closer to reaching their student achievement goals."
